Abstract
Apparatus for processing batchs of remittance and transaction documents by operating an encoder in accordance with a program stored in memory. A central processor unit sequentially generates a plurality of groups of data signals in accordance with the program. A card or document reader reads information stored on a transaction document and transmits the information through a card reader interface to the central processor unit. A switch control interface senses the states of a plurality of switches indicative of control and endorsement information and transmits the information to the central processor unit. A display interface causes a display to display numeric and control information stored on the transaction document in response to one of the groups of central processor unit data signals. An encoder interface causes the encoder to encode a remittance document with the transaction document information and to endorse the remittance document with the endorsement information in response to another group of central processor unit data signals. The encoder interface also accepts control and numeric information from the encoder and transmits this information to the central processor unit.
